BioSante Pharmaceuticals, Inc. (NASDAQ: BPAX) announced financial results for the year ended December 31, 2011.
BioSante’s net loss was $51.6 million or $0.52 per share for the year ended December 31, 2011, compared to a net loss of $46.2 million or $0.70 per share for 2010. The net losses for 2011 were primarily due to expenses associated with the clinical development of LibiGel.
The current projected cash burn rate for 2012 is approximately $2.5 million per month, assuming the LibiGel safety study continues per protocol. If the safety study is halted, the monthly cash burn rate will decline to approximately $1.5 million per month, pending other product development and activities.
As of December 31, 2011, BioSante’s cash balance was approximately $57.2 million as compared to $38.2 million at December 31, 2011.
